Passmark

Passmark CPU Mark is a widespread benchmark, consisting of 8 different types of workload, including integer and floating point math, extended instructions, compression, encryption and physics calculation. There is also one separate single-threaded scenario measuring single-core performance.

Benchmark coverage: 68%

E1-6010 533
Celeron E3300 795
+49.2%

Celeron E3300 outperforms E1-6010 by 49% in Passmark.
